Geometry 2.4, Biconditional statements & Definitions, iff, p→q and q→p
5.7K views on YouTube
How a Conditional statement and its Converse make a Biconditional statement, the use of “if and only if” as “iff”, or a double arrow as notation, writing Biconditionals from a given statement or a definition, why a Biconditional would be false, and understanding why a figure does not fit the definition of a polygon.
